Markets across Africa are evolving, possibly
more rapidly than ever before in history, and
this is largely due to continuous advances in
and the growing uptake of digital technology.
Kaspersky experts share their views on two
pillars crucial to Digital Transformation in
African economies.
R
iaan Badenhorst, General Manager for Kaspersky in Africa,
says that we undeniably live in a changing digital world.
“Digital technologies allow forward-looking governments
and businesses to reprioritise what have been persistent challenges
similarly faced in many African markets and, through innovation, turn
these into opportunities – for investment, development and growth –
to address a largely untapped market demand,” he said.
“However, we must also be conscious that with embracing Digital
Transformation – to charge the next wave of industrial and inclusive
development – comes a hidden load of threats and challenges.”
Bethwel Opil, Enterprise Sales Manager at Kaspersky in Africa agrees
and explains that digital disruption and technology adoption is
already having an impact across many regions in Africa.
“Such trends will continue to play significant roles in shaping not only
fixed infrastructures and services within connected cities, but also
how things are made, how businesses operate, and how citizens will
make and spend money, entertain themselves and engage with the
world around them, well into the future,” said Opil.
